Transaction 5e22511780756ffd2aa29fcdd5dda2148ce81273d0eb73471162d96ad3a24070
1 Input
2 Outputs
- 5e22511780756ffd2aa29fcdd5dda2148ce81273d0eb73471162d96ad3a24070:0
- 5e22511780756ffd2aa29fcdd5dda2148ce81273d0eb73471162d96ad3a24070:1
value 2368000
address 1KLxdrXGx81cQ8EfPHZcmHuxvFLux4jr2x
value 969937128
address 3NfwV3G2nArVaAGePWsBGzhnFBtvmizvNi